sand primer and paint with krylon flat black. it will look a little dull at first but when it dries add some armorall to a papertowel and give it a little rub. it will look just like the factory panel. some kid who had the car before me painted all his vents with white paint so i put them all back to black and this is how i did it. so far its held up well and hasnt chipped in almost 3 years of having it.
